Output d553069784e24d447f99625919f4993dc9802d129ced071f77d8a4fdc6170de2:11

value
51635223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74fd9c65dbaaa2dcc9696267cad10c39c0a3d3eb OP_EQUAL
address
MJZkRsvY5TZj7hfty7rYTKeKUxLfQTV2TD
transaction
d553069784e24d447f99625919f4993dc9802d129ced071f77d8a4fdc6170de2
spent
true